有时,在开发样式表时查看变量或表达式的值很有用。这就是@debug规则的用途:它写@debug,并打印该表达式的值以及文件名和行号。
SCSS
@mixin inset-divider-offset($offset, $padding) {
$divider-offset: (2 * $padding) + $offset;
@debug "divider offset: #{$divider-offset}";
margin-left: $divider-offset;
width: calc(100% - #{$divider-offset});
}
调试消息的确切格式因实现而异。这是Dart Sass中的样子:
test.scss:3 Debug: divider offset: 132px
可以将任何值传递给@debug,而不仅仅是字符串!它输出与该meta.inspect()函数相同的值表示。
分享笔记